About this winery

As a child and young teenager the fields and lanes of the family estate, Casale del Giglio, were nothing more to Antonio Santarelli than a place where he could spend carefree weekends; but all changed when he joined his father Dino in the family business. By then, he knew instinctively that their unconventional land in the Agro Pontino valley, some 50 kms south of Rome, offered a unique opportunity to attempt something no-one had ever attempted.

Product notes

The two-phase vinification process begins with maceration on the skins to favor the extraction of the aromas that release all the pedoclimatic characteristics of the Anzio territory. After a delicate pressing, the spontaneous fermentation with indigenous yeasts takes place over 10-12 days at a temperature of 18-20°C. Scents of ripe exotic fruits (mango, papaya) + a strong acidity (suitable for long maturation in the bottle).

Production notes

A variety of very ancient origins, already present in Lazio in Roman times and cited by Pliny the Elder as "uva pantastica". It is found in the area between the Roman castles and the Lepino Mountains, extending to the sea. It is here, in the zone of Anzio that he found, on soft, sandy and warm grounds It is here, in the Anzio area, that he has found a very favorable microclimate characterized by a constant sea breeze, on soft, sandy and warm grounds. Tasting notes

Intense yellow color with golden reflections. It is a sunny wine with scents of ripe exotic fruits, such as mango and papaya, contrasted by a strong acidity that makes it suitable for long maturation in bottle. On the palate, it is full-bodied, rich and persistent with light floral and spicy touches. It is distinguished by its sapidity and minerality and offers a long and persistent return.
